#7ba87d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7ba87d is composed of 48.2% red, 65.9% green and 49%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 25.6% yellow and 34.1% black. It has a hue angle of 122.7 degrees, a saturation of 20.5% and a lightness of 57.1%. #7ba87d color hex could be obtained by blending #f6fffa with #005100.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

Shades and Tints of #7ba87d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070a07 is the darkest color, while #fdfef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#7ba87d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8c978c is the less saturated color, while #27fc30 is the most saturated one.
